How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 94188?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 94188 Studio Apartments | $3,805 | $936 | $8,624 |
| 94188 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,897 | $898 | $10,000+ |
| 94188 2 Bedroom Apartments | $6,690 | $1,164 | $20,493 |
| 94188 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,975 | $1,280 | $21,344 |
| 94188 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,098 | $1,429 | $12,000 |
| 94188 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,395 | $7,395 | $7,395 |
